Delta 9 THC gummies are chewy, flavored edibles infused with Delta 9 THC. These gummies are typically made by infusing a concentrated cannabis extract into the gummy mixture, creating a product that delivers the psychoactive effects of Delta 9 THC in a convenient and easily consumable form.
Unlike smoking or vaping, which offer immediate effects, Delta 9 THC gummies must be digested, which means they have a delayed onset of effects. However, once they kick in, they provide long-lasting effects that can range from euphoria and relaxation to pain relief and improved sleep.
Delta 9 THC gummies come in various flavors, shapes, and potencies, offering users a diverse range of options based on personal preferences and desired experiences.
When you consume a Delta 9 THC gummy, the active ingredient (Delta 9 THC) is processed through your digestive system and metabolized by the liver. This metabolic process converts THC into a more potent compound, 11-hydroxy-THC, which crosses the blood-brain barrier more effectively. As a result, the psychoactive effects of Delta 9 THC gummies can feel stronger and last longer compared to methods like smoking or vaping.
The onset time for Delta 9 THC gummies typically ranges from 30 minutes to 2 hours, depending on factors such as your metabolism, body weight, and whether you've eaten beforehand. The effects usually last anywhere from 4 to 8 hours, making gummies an ideal choice for users who prefer sustained relief or a longer-lasting high.
Euphoria and Relaxation: Delta 9 THC is well-known for inducing feelings of euphoria and relaxation. Many users turn to Delta 9 THC gummies to experience a pleasant “high” that can uplift their mood and alleviate stress or anxiety.
Pain and Inflammation Relief: One of the most widely known medicinal uses of THC is for pain relief. Delta 9 THC has been shown to have analgesic (pain-relieving) and anti-inflammatory properties. For individuals suffering from conditions such as arthritis, chronic pain, or muscle soreness, Delta 9 THC gummies can help reduce discomfort and inflammation.
Improved Sleep: Many people use Delta 9 THC gummies to help with insomnia or sleep disturbances. The relaxing effects of THC can help calm the mind, allowing users to fall asleep more easily and enjoy a deeper, more restful sleep.
Increased Appetite: Delta 9 THC is famous for stimulating appetite, which is why it’s commonly used by those undergoing medical treatments like chemotherapy or those with conditions that result in weight loss. The gummies are a discreet way to enjoy the appetite-stimulating effects without the need for smoking or vaping.
Discreet and Convenient: Delta 9 THC gummies are easy to consume and transport, making them an excellent option for individuals who need a discreet and portable method of cannabis consumption. Whether you’re at home, on the go, or in a public setting, you can enjoy the benefits of Delta 9 THC gummies without drawing attention.
While Delta 9 THC gummies offer many benefits, it’s crucial to consume them responsibly, especially if you are new to THC. Here are some tips for safe consumption:
Start with a Low Dose: If you're new to Delta 9 THC or edibles in general, it’s recommended to start with a low dose (typically 5 to 10 milligrams of Delta 9 THC). Edibles can be potent, and it’s easy to consume too much. Starting small will allow you to gauge your tolerance and avoid overwhelming effects.
Wait for Full Effects: Delta 9 THC gummies can take anywhere from 30 minutes to 2 hours to take effect. Be patient and avoid the temptation to take more gummies before the full effects kick in. Overconsumption can lead to unpleasant side effects such as anxiety, dizziness, or an overly intense high.
Know Your Tolerance: Everyone’s tolerance to THC is different. If you’re unsure about how Delta 9 THC will affect you, consider using a cannabis dosage calculator or consulting with a knowledgeable professional at a dispensary. Your tolerance can also change over time, so adjust your dosage accordingly.
Avoid Mixing with Alcohol or Other Substances: Combining Delta 9 THC with alcohol or other substances can amplify the psychoactive effects, leading to potential over-intoxication. It’s best to consume THC gummies in moderation and avoid other intoxicating substances at the same time.
While Delta 9 THC gummies can offer a range of benefits, there are some side effects to be aware of, particularly if you overconsume or have a low tolerance to THC. These side effects can include:
Dry Mouth: Often referred to as “cottonmouth,” dry mouth is a common side effect of Delta 9 THC and can be uncomfortable.
Red Eyes: THC can cause blood vessels in the eyes to expand, leading to red or bloodshot eyes.
Increased Anxiety or Paranoia: In high doses, Delta 9 THC may cause anxiety, paranoia, or feelings of nervousness, especially for those who are sensitive to THC or prone to anxiety disorders.
Drowsiness or Sedation: Although Delta 9 THC gummies are often used to improve sleep, they can also cause drowsiness or make you feel lethargic, particularly if you consume too many.
Cognitive Impairment: THC can impair short-term memory, concentration, and coordination. It’s important not to operate heavy machinery or drive after consuming Delta 9 THC gummies.
The legal status of Delta 9 THC gummies depends on several factors, including the amount of THC they contain and the laws in your specific region or country.
In the United States, the 2018 Farm Bill legalized hemp-derived products containing less than 0.3% Delta 9 THC by dry weight. However, this legalization only applies to hemp-derived products, and Delta 9 THC gummies that contain more than 0.3% THC are still subject to federal restrictions.
Additionally, individual states have their own regulations surrounding cannabis and cannabis-derived products. In some states, Delta 9 THC gummies are legal for recreational and medicinal use, while in others, they may only be available with a medical marijuana prescription or may be illegal entirely.
Always check the local laws in your area before purchasing or consuming Delta 9 THC gummies to ensure you are in compliance with local regulations.
If you decide to try Delta 9 THC gummies, it’s important to choose a product that meets high-quality standards. Here are some tips for selecting the best gummies:
Look for Lab-Tested Products: Reputable brands will provide third-party lab test results for their products. These tests ensure the gummies contain the advertised amount of Delta 9 THC and are free of contaminants like pesticides, heavy metals, or solvents.
Check for Natural Ingredients: The best Delta 9 THC gummies are made with natural, non-GMO ingredients and high-quality cannabis extracts. Look for gummies that use organic or plant-based ingredients whenever possible.
Read Reviews: Customer reviews can provide valuable insight into the quality, flavor, and effects of the gummies you’re considering. Look for brands that have consistently positive feedback from users.
Know the Potency: Different gummies have different THC potencies, so choose one that fits your experience level and desired effects. For beginners, lower-potency gummies (5-10mg) may be a good starting point, while experienced users may prefer higher-potency options.
